Description

This is so delicious it tastes like eating an oatmeal cookie for breakfast—and no one will fuss!

Ingredients

  • 2 cups Quick Cooking Oats
  • ⅓ cups Sweetener Of Choice (brown Sugar, Honey, Maple Syrup)
  • 1-½ teaspoon Baking Powder
  • ½ teaspoons Salt
  • ½ teaspoons Cinnamon
  • 1 cup Milk
  • 2 whole Eggs
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la
  • 2 Tablespoons Oil
  • Milk Or Maple Syrup For Serving

Preparation

In a large bowl, combine the oats, brown sugar, baking powder, salt, and cinnamon. Combine the milk, eggs, vanilla, and oil in a small bowl.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ients. Stir well until blended. Let stand 5 minutes to absorb moisture.

Pour into a greased 8-inch baking dish. Bake at 350ºF for 30 minutes or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ean.

Cut into squares and serve with milk or syrup.

This was fantastic…I realized half way in that I didn’t have any milk (thanks boys!) but instead of scrapping it I tried it with water….it was AMAZING! I like that it only calls for a small amount of oil (I used olive oil). This will be made weekly at our house…my 2 year old son ate his entire portion and then asked me if there was any more lol.
